MIGRATION OF HYDROGEN GUEST MOLECULES THROUGH CLATHRATE CAGES. Alavi, Saman; Ripmeester, John A.
Abstract
Electronic structure calculations are performed to determine the barriers to migration of molecular hydrogen in clathrate cages. The barriers are used in a chemical reaction rate expression to determine the rate of H2 migration and the diffusion coefficient for the hydrogen guest molecules. Calculations are performed for migration of hydrogen guests through pentagonal and hexagonal clathrate cage faces. Cage faces where the water molecules obey the water rules and cage faces with Bjerrum L and D defects are considered. The migration barriers were calculated to be ≈25 kcal/mol from the pentagonal faces and between 5 to 6 kcal/mol for the hexagonal faces, depending on the orientation of the hydrogen molecule.
